Waterfront land clearing services involve removing trees, brush, and other vegetation from shoreline properties to create open, accessible spaces along lakes, rivers, or ponds. This process typically includes grading the land, removing debris, and preparing the site for various uses such as building docks, boat ramps, or recreational areas. Service providers use specialized equipment to efficiently clear the land while ensuring the shoreline remains stable and functional. Homeowners with waterfront properties often seek this service to improve the usability of their land, whether for personal recreation, property expansion, or maintenance purposes.

These services help address common problems faced by property owners along waterways. Overgrown vegetation can hinder access to the water, obstruct views, or create safety hazards. Excess brush and trees may also cause issues with drainage or lead to unwanted pests. Waterfront land clearing can restore access points, improve sightlines, and prevent erosion by stabilizing the shoreline. Additionally, clearing can reduce fire hazards and make the property easier to maintain. The overview below groups typical Waterfront Land Clearing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Pearland, TX.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small-scale projects - Typically range from $250 to $600 for routine land clearing tasks such as removing shrubs or small trees. Many local contractors handle these jobs efficiently within this range, especially for properties under an acre.

Mid-sized jobs - Usually cost between $600 and $2,000, covering larger areas with moderate tree removal or brush clearing. These are common projects for residential properties needing significant site preparation.

Larger land clearing projects - Can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more, especially for extensive brush removal or multiple acres. Fewer projects reach the highest tiers, which involve complex terrain or dense vegetation.

Full property clearing or complex jobs - Often exceed $5,000, involving extensive equipment and planning for large parcels or difficult terrain. Such projects are less frequent but handled by experienced local pros for comprehensive land preparation.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
